Hollis Up for Senior CLASS Award
3/22/2018 12:00:00 AM | Baseball

OVERLAND PARK, Kan. -- For an outstanding career in baseball, academics and the community, Houston Baseball senior infielder Connor Hollis was recognized as one of 30 NCAA collegiate baseball candidates for the Senior CLASS Award.
The national honor recognizes student-athletes with notable achievements in four areas of excellence: community, classroom, character and competition.
An acronym for Celebrating Loyalty and Achievement for Staying in School, the Senior CLASS Award focuses on the total student-athlete and encourages students to use their platform in athletics to make a positive impact as leaders in their communities.
ABOUT Connor Hollis
CLASSROOM
- Connor Hollis has continued to excel in the classroom during his time at Houston.
- American Conference All-Academic Team (2014 -- present)
- Dean's List (Spring 2015, Fall 2016, Spring 2017 & Fall 2017)
- Athletic Director's Honor Roll (2013-14, 2014-15, 2015-16, 2016-17 & 2017-18)
- Graduated with a degree in finance; on track to pursue a graduate degree at UH

COMPETITION
Hollis has acquired a long list of recognition in his time as a Cougar.
- 2018 Senior CLASS Award candidate
- 2017 Don Sanders Cup All-Series Team
- 2014 All-Silver Glove Series
- 2015 Preseason All-Conference selection
- 2014 Third-team All-Conference
- .288 career average with 165 hits, 28 doubles and 61 RBI.
- Has appeared in 173 career games, making 169 starts
- Ranks second all-time with 34 career hit-by-pitches
- Ranks fifth all-time in career assists with 466
- Leads Houston with 18 runs in 2018 and is hitting .286 through 20 games
- Helped Houston to a regular-season and conference tournament championship title in 2017
- Has played as the No. 1 seed in the NCAA Houston Regional twice.
- Helped Houston as a true freshman in 2014 to a 48-win season, an American Conference tournament title, Regional Championship and appearance in an NCAA Super Regional for the first time since 2003.
VOTING SYSTEM
The 30 candidates will be narrowed to 10 finalists midway through the regular season, and those 10 names will be placed on the official ballot. Ballots will be distributed through a nationwide voting system to media, coaches and fans, who will select one candidate who best exemplifies excellence in the four C's of community, classroom, character and competition. The Senior CLASS Award winner will be announced during the 2018 College World Series® in June.
